#317689 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#317689 is composed of 19.2% red, 46.3%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 193 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#317689 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ecff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#317689 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#317689 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#317689 has RGB values of R:49, G:118,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 3241609.

Shades and Tints of #317689
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020607 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#317689
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5e5e is the less saturated color, while #068eb4 is the most saturated one.
